Good morning/afternoon/evening! In the early AM hours of Monday morning (PT), we'll be launching our brand new "Community Forge Test" playlist. We're incredibly excited about it, and we hope all of you check it out and help us test these maps for potential future Matchmaking inclusion. If you want a sneak peek at what you'll soon be playing, here are the specifics:

Included maps

Map: Shutout
Description: Some believe this remote facility was once used to study the Flood. But few clues remain amidst the snow and ice.
Author: Big Papa SaLoT

Map: Despair
Description: A derelict facility...
Author: SecretShnitzel

Map: Garrotte
Description: Better play it straight.
Author: MythicFritz

Map: Relay
Description: As is, in-game.
Author: FyreWulff

Map: Scythe
Description: A community made forge map by PA1NTS.
Author: PA1NTS

Map: Simplex
Description: A community made, arena style map by Big Papa SaLoT.
Author: Big Papa SaLoT


And how they’re being used in the new hopper:

Garrotte - Infinity Slayer
Shutout - Infinity Slayer
Despair - Infinity Slayer
Scythe - Infinity Slayer
Simplex - Infinity Slayer
Relay - Infinity Slayer
Garrotte - CTF
Shutout - SWAT
Despair - KOTH
Scythe - SWAT
Simplex - CTF
